Two tapes, red and green, with lengths of 415 feet and 780 feet respectively are to be cut into pieces of equal length without r

emainder. Find the greatest possible length of the pieces.
Answer: _ feet

Answer:

The greatest possible length of the pieces is 5 feet

Step-by-step explanation:

Red = 415 feet

Green = 780 feet

Find the greatest possible length of the pieces.

Find the Highest common factor

415 = 1, 5, 83, 415

780 = 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 10, 12, 13, 15, 20, 26, 30, 39, 52, 60, 65, 78, 130, 156, 195, 260, 390 and 780

The Highest common factor of 415 and 780 is 5

The greatest possible length of the pieces is 5 feet

Red = 415/5

= 83 pieces

Green = 780/5

= 156 pieces
